Toxic cloud from Oreokastro fire raises health concerns
A toxic cloud originating from a fire in Oreokastro, Thessaloniki, is spreading widely, causing significant concern among experts regarding public health. Scientists are warning of potential serious health impacts on citizens due to the plume. They strongly recommend the use of masks, particularly for vulnerable populations. The extent of the toxic cloud's spread and its specific composition are key factors driving expert recommendations. Authorities are monitoring the situation closely to assess the immediate and long-term risks. Further information regarding the exact nature of the emitted substances and their dispersal patterns is crucial for a comprehensive understanding of the threat. The incident highlights the importance of rapid response and clear public health advisories during environmental emergencies. Residents are urged to follow official guidance to minimize exposure and potential health consequences.
